#a23e54 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a23e54 is composed of 63.5% red, 24.3%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.7% magenta, 48.1%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 346.8 degrees, a saturation of 44.6% and a lightness of 43.9%. #a23e54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7ca8 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#a23e54 color description : Dark moderate red.

#a23e54 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a23e54 has RGB values of R:162, G:62,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.48,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10632788.

Shades and Tints of #a23e54

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060203 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a23e54

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77696c is the less saturated color, while #de0232 is the most saturated one.
